The primary function of clear coat is to act as a barrier between the paint and external elements. Exposure to sunlight can cause the clear coat to fade or yellow, while pollutants and chemicals can lead to etching or staining. Additionally, minor impacts from rocks or debris can scratch or chip the clear coat, exposing the more vulnerable underlying paint. These damages not only affect the visual appeal but can also weaken the structural integrity of the paint surface. Therefore, protecting the clear coat is crucial for long-term vehicle maintenance.

  • The scope of personal belongings cover car insurance meaning often extends to various types of incidents, including theft, vandalism, fire, and accidents. However, it is important to note that there may be limitations and exclusions outlined in the policy. For instance, some policies may only cover items that are securely stored within the vehicle's trunk or passenger compartment, while others may exclude certain high-value items like expensive jewelry or electronics unless they are specifically listed on the policy. Understanding these definitions and scopes is crucial for drivers to ensure they have adequate coverage for their personal belongings.

  • To prevent car thefts and reduce potential insurance claims, taking preventative measures is highly recommended. Always keep your keys with you or in a secure location when not in use. Consider using anti-theft devices such as steering wheel locks or alarm systems that can deter thieves. Parking in well-lit areas and avoiding leaving valuables visible in your vehicle can also help reduce the risk of theft. By being proactive, you can lower both your chances of becoming a victim and potential out-of-pocket expenses.
